Transaction 6669eb075119318bb8be664801efa52b4f060461e1c67449b909339b309ad306
1 Input
1 Output
-
6669eb075119318bb8be664801efa52b4f060461e1c67449b909339b309ad306:0
- value
- 607249
- script pubkey
- OP_0 OP_PUSHBYTES_20 de954fd8e8a1fb2579e0f9c5f2570bed94120c60
- address
- bc1qm625lk8g58aj270ql8zly4ctak2pyrrqnlg3um